A quiet hideaway, Wool Bay has a long jetty and is a very popular squidding spot.
On the cliff tops are remains of the lime kilns that once were common on this part of the peninsula. The beach is great for swimming in summer and has a public shelter shed which is a meeting point for all holiday makers.
Get your supplies from nearby Stansbury or Edithburgh as there is no shop in this sleepy town.
Approx 2.5 hours from Adelaide.
